The AI Customer Support Agent

A passport, in full

The AI Customer Support Agent, as the owner of a neighbourhood hardware store reads it before hiring.

Illustrative example — sample business, not a real customer.

It does this on its own

No approval needed

  • I answer the questions that come back every day — hours, terms, how it works, what the warranty covers, what your published policy says.
  • I answer from your own material: the profile, the catalog, your knowledge base, your active promotions. A price is a line from your catalog, not a number I worked out.
  • I repeat the problem back in the customer’s words and make sure I got it right before I start helping.
  • I walk people through it: not “read the manual”, but the steps laid out from your material, one question at a time.
  • I record a complaint without arguing: the facts, the dates, what the person wants, and the whole conversation.
  • I answer in the language the customer writes in, and switch back when they do.
  • I answer in the evening, on a weekend and on a holiday — at the moment someone unpacked the box or couldn’t work something out.
  • I say plainly that I don’t know when the answer isn’t in your data, and I bring the question to you instead of guessing.
  • I say in the first reply that I’m your business’s AI assistant, and I don’t pretend to be a person even when asked to.
  • I show you the questions that keep coming back — the same one asked a hundred times is one hole in your product description, not a hundred customers.
  • I escalate an upset or non-routine case with the conversation attached, so nobody tells their story twice.

It brings this to you

The call stays yours

  • Ruby doesn’t decide for you — she prepares the decision.
  • A return or exchange request reaches you as a case: what was bought, what went wrong, which of your written rules applies, what the person is asking for, and the whole conversation attached.
  • A complaint is recorded as facts, without an argument and without promises made in your name.
  • Until you decide, the customer is told neither “you’ll get a refund” nor “no” — they’re told the truth: it’s with the owner, and an answer is coming.

It will never do this

  • I don’t decide a refund, compensation, a discount or an exception — that’s your money and your word.
  • I don’t state a rule, a deadline or a warranty that isn’t in your data.
  • I don’t promise when an order will arrive.
  • I don’t confirm who is writing, and I don’t disclose another customer’s order, address or payment details.
  • I don’t argue with an upset person and don’t fob them off with a stock phrase.
  • I don’t write first and don’t send follow-up campaigns.
  • I don’t call — the phone is the receptionist’s.
  • I don’t answer legal claims or questions about personal data; they go to you immediately.
  • I don’t give legal, medical or tax advice.
  • I don’t name the platform or the model I run on: your customer has never heard of either.
